草庐IT

iphone - 增加标签栏项目之一的高度

我创建了一个基于选项卡的应用程序,它有5个选项卡。我希望第3个标签栏项目的高度高于所有其他标签。第3个标签栏项目的大小将始终保持大于其他标签。如何在基于选项卡的应用程序中执行此操作?没有自定义标签栏是否可能?请帮忙提前致谢 最佳答案 您可以通过叠加自定义View或按钮轻松实现此效果。这是我在应用程序中为实现此效果所做的操作(如下所示)。如果没有额外的subview,我认为不可能做到这一点。UIButton*middleButton=[UIButtonbuttonWithType:UIButtonTypeRoundedRect];[m

cocoa-touch - 如何用十分之一秒创建倒计时?

嗨,我已经创建了一个秒数倒计时,比方说10秒,但我想让它更精确到10.0并将其显示在标签上,它是怎么做到的?提前致谢这就是我现在“第二次”倒计时的内容我的NSTimercounterSecond=10NSTimertimer1=[NSTimerscheduledTimerWithTimeInterval:1Target:selfselector:@selector(countLabel)userInfo:nilrepeats:YES];-(void)countLabel:counterSecond--;self.timerLabel.text=[NSStringstringWithFo

iOS模拟器只在屏幕的四分之一处显示应用程序

从2天开始,当在模拟器中启动应用程序时,它会打开应用程序屏幕大小的1/4。iPhone6并在iPhone6Plus上进行了测试......连家都是四分之一大小“清理”了项目,“重置了iOS模拟器的内容和设置”。但是还是没有解决。退出并重新启动模拟器无效。正如您在底部屏幕截图中看到的那样,更改比例没有帮助。问题不会出现在“Xcode7Beta4”版本中。 最佳答案 我是iOS新手。我遇到了同样的问题,这就是我所做的并解决了1-xcode7.1.1.2-在文件检查器中,右侧Pane3-在“InterfaceBuilderDocument

k8s集群节点磁盘空间不足问题排查之一

k8s集群环境频繁报警出现节点磁盘空间不足,导致POD被驱逐,随机POD。物理机/磁盘空间预留100G。deployment和statufulset都有。持久化挂载的外部ceph。空间都足够大。到物理机上查看磁盘空间。df-lh|greproot确实呈现磁盘占用急剧上升的情况。du-sh*|sort-n时却发现没有目录的空间占用增大。持续约十分钟左右,部分POD被驱逐后空间占用瞬间下降,像是突然释放了大量空间。检查docker日志ls-lh$(find/var/lib/docker/containers/-name*-json.log)|grepG少数几个运行时间长的POD日志占用1G,但也没

hadoop - Datanode之一磁盘卷故障

我的hadoop集群数据节点中的一个磁盘已变为只读。我不确定是什么导致了这个问题。从数据节点中删除该卷会导致数据丢失吗??如果我将面临数据丢失,该如何处理? 最佳答案 如果您的hadoop集群的复制因子大于1(默认情况下,多节点集群为3),则您的数据必须已复制到多个数据节点上。您可以在hdfs-site.xml中检查您的复制因子值(dfs.replication)。所以现在如果你从你的集群中删除这个只读数据节点并且你有一个大于1的复制因子,那么你将不会面临任何数据丢失。因为你的集群在其他datanode上会有对应的replica。为

linux - Maven enforcer 插件 1.4.1 或其依赖项之一无法解析

我正在尝试在我们的hadoop集群的一个数据节点上构建livy-server,它具有所有先决条件,如Spark1.6.2、hadoop2.4.2已经设置。我正在按照下面链接中描述的说明进行操作https://github.com/cloudera/livy执行mvnpackage后如下gitclonegit@github.com:cloudera/livy.gitcdlivymvnpackage但是我得到一个错误插件org.apache.maven.plugins:maven-enforcer-plugin:1.3.1或其依赖项之一无法解析:无法读取org.apache.maven.p

hadoop - 如果我停用集群中只有两个数据节点的数据节点之一怎么办?

我搭建了一个hdfs集群,有一个master(namenode)和两个slave(datanode)并且dfs.replication设置为“2”所以每个block都会在两个slave中复制,slave中的文件都是一样的。我的问题是,如果我想停用两个从站之一,它总是显示“DecommissionInProgress”,但没有文件被复制(通过使用sar监视网络)所以我认为如果集群只有两个数据节点,并且复制设置为“2”,我不能停用任何数据节点,因为如果我停用任何一个节点,将只剩下一个节点,所以文件无法复制2.你这么认为吗? 最佳答案 我

hadoop - 只有三分之一的数据节点在 Hadoop 中启动?

我有一主三从集群。否虚拟环境。一切都在网络中。在Namenode中执行start-dfs.sh后,我看到NameNode和其中一个数据节点正常启动。但是其他两个数据节点给出了以下异常(日志中ip地址的更改除外)。任何时候只有三分之一的数据节点在工作。停止和启动集群后,我看到在任何给定时间,只有一个从属(数据节点)在运行。但是正在运行的东西似乎是随机的。有时我有slave1,有时slave2,有时slave3在运行。我不是很清楚这里出了什么问题。但是我在无法启动的数据节点的日志文件中看到了一个unregisteredNodeException这是错误信息:2014-06-2613:00:

hadoop - 为什么在缺少连接字段之一时,HIVE 中的完全外部连接会产生奇怪的结果?

我正在比较SQL引擎之间的行为。Oracle具有完全外连接的SQL引擎所期望的行为:甲骨文CREATETABLEsql_test_a(IDVARCHAR2(4000BYTE),FIRST_NAMEVARCHAR2(200BYTE),LAST_NAMEVARCHAR2(200BYTE));CREATETABLEsql_test_b(NUMVARCHAR2(4000BYTE),FIRST_NAMEVARCHAR2(200BYTE),LAST_NAMEVARCHAR2(200BYTE));INSERTINTOsql_test_a(ID,FIRST_NAME,LAST_NAME)VALUES(

php - 是否可以从 Twig 调用实体的 getter 方法之一?

我有一个像下面这样的实体:classitem{/***@varinteger**@ORM\Column(name="id",type="integer")*@ORM\Id*@ORM\GeneratedValue(strategy="AUTO")*/private$id;/***@ORM\Column(type="integer",nullable=true)*/private$errorNum;publicfunctiongetErrorNum(){return$this->errorNUm*3;}在将实体传递给Twig后,我可以像这样访问Twig中的$errorNum属性:{{ite